**CI note for weekly sync — Ledgerbee billing worker**

Blue-green flips keep stalling because the green pool's health check pings the billing worker before its queue consumer is up. Quick fix: bump the readiness delay. Longer term, make the check actually verify consumer registration. The stuck pipeline's token is pasted just below.

session token of kagup-hahaf = htk3_2b8

Quick heads-up on Pinwheel UI versioning: we cut a minor release every sprint, and anything touching component props needs a changeset file in the PR. No changeset, no merge — the bot will nag you. Majors are rare and go through the design council first. The full policy, with examples of what counts as breaking, lives on the internal page below.

wiki page, bahip-yahip: https://grafana.qirvanlabs.corp/browse/display/projects/cc3a1b9dbfc9

## Nightly Reindex — Quornlight Search

Runs 02:00 local via the Drossel scheduler. Full rebuild, not incremental. Expect ~40 min. If it overruns 90 min, kill it and rerun with the half-shard flag. Do not trigger during business hours; it saturates the Tindermere cluster. Check the reindex log for a final doc count and compare against yesterday's — a drop over 2% means a bad crawl, escalate. Before touching anything, confirm the job picked up the current configuration values, shown below.

settings of yawif-yafop:
[druys]
port = 9000
region = south-3
host = druys.zemvarsoft.internal
team = frador
timeout_ms = 3000
retries = 4

This alert fires when the nightly Coldvault job fails to archive all eligible cold storage buckets within its six-hour window. Common causes include oversized manifests from the Harrowfield ingest pipeline and lifecycle-policy conflicts introduced by recent changes. When reviewing a fix, check that the archiver's batch size and the bucket lifecycle rules were modified together, since drift between them is the usual regression. Verification steps, rollback guidance, and the manifest size limits are documented on the page below.

operations page: https://confluence.lumicsys.internal/projects/display/projects/display